Hello Seattle!

If you’re looking for a fresh, unique way to stay active, or just want to meet some great local people outside of a standard bar setting, come check outĀ Jugger.

What is Jugger?Ā Think of it as a high-energy mashup of rugby, fencing, and a post-apocalyptic action movie. Two teams fight to protect their "runner" so they can score a point with the ball. It’s fast-paced, incredibly strategic, and an absolute blast. While it has an enormous international presence (over 100 teams in Germany alone!), it is quickly becoming one of the fastest-growing community combat sports right here in the USA.

Why come to Game Day?

  • 100% Free:Ā We supply all of the gear; we just want to share the sport and build the community here in Seattle!
  • Super Social:Ā We mix up the players throughout the morning, so you’ll get to play alongside everyone and make friends easily.
  • All Experience Levels Welcome:Ā Every single one of us started with zero knowledge. If you can jog and swing a foam-padded stick (a "pompfen"), you are ready to hit the field.

Recommendation It's sunny today, go out!!!! šŸŒž

Thumbnail
gallery
11 Upvotes

1ļøāƒ£ Golden gardens beach park by bus + 15 min hike = workout + rewarding views

2ļøāƒ£ Same for Discovery Park

3ļøāƒ£ Alki beach park trail - great for running or biking + fresh seafood = dinner sorted

4ļøāƒ£ On the way back gorgeous sunset views + Seattle’s skyline

5ļøāƒ£ Seattle waterfront has 3 ice cream shops you can try! Molly Moon's is next to Pier 50, Salt & Straw near Pike Place, and Hellenika, which is technically not ice cream but a delicious dessert for sure!

6ļøāƒ£ Catch the last blooms of UW or any of your fav cherry blossom spots around the city like Kobe Terrace Park, Capitol Hill and Seward Park
